An improved binary dandelion algorithm using sine cosine operator and restart strategy for feature selection

被引:4
|
作者
Dong, Junwei [1 ]
Li, Xiaobo [1 ]
Zhao, Yuxin [1 ]
Ji, Jingchao [1 ]
Li, Shaolang [1 ]
Chen, Hui [1 ]
机构
[1] Zhejiang Normal Univ, Sch Comp Sci & Technol, Jinhua 321004, Peoples R China
关键词
Binary dandelion algorithm; Feature selection; Metaheuristic algorithm; Mutual information; Restart strategy; DIFFERENTIAL EVOLUTION; OPTIMIZATION ALGORITHM; NEURAL-NETWORK; MACHINE; SCHEME;
D O I
10.1016/j.eswa.2023.122390
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Feature selection (FS) is an important data preprocessing technology for machine learning and data mining. Metaheuristic algorithm (MH) has been widely used in feature selection because of its powerful search function. This paper presents an improved Binary Dandelion Algorithm using Sine Cosine operator and Restart strategy (SCRBDA) for feature selection. First, the sine cosine operator is used in the radius formula of the core dandelions (CD), which significantly enhances the ability of algorithm development and exploration. Secondly, the algorithm uses a restart strategy to increase its ability to get rid of local optimum. Thirdly, mutual information is used to guide the generation of some dandelions, which pays more attention to the correlation between the selected features and categories. Finally, quick bit mutation is used as the mutation strategy to improve the diversity of the population. The SCRBDA proposed in this paper was tested on 18 datasets of different sizes from UCI machine learning database. The SCRBDA was compared with 8 other classical feature selection algorithms, and the performance of the proposed algorithm was evaluated through feature subset size, classification accuracy, fitness value, and F1-score. The experimental results show that SCRBDA achieves the best performance, which has stronger feature reduction ability and achieves better overall performance on most datasets. Especially on largescale datasets, SCRBDA can obtain extremely smaller feature subsets while maintaining much higher classification accuracy, and satisfactory F1-score.
引用
收藏
页数:21
相关论文
共 50 条
  • [21] Classification feature selection and dimensionality reduction based on logical binary sine-cosine function arithmetic optimization algorithm
    Li, Xu-Dong
    Wang, Jie-Sheng
    Liu, Yu
    Song, Hao-Ming
    Wang, Yu-Cai
    Hou, Jia-Ning
    Zhang, Min
    Hao, Wen-Kuo
    EGYPTIAN INFORMATICS JOURNAL, 2024, 26
  • [22] Feature selection based on dataset variance optimization using Hybrid Sine Cosine - Firehawk Algorithm (HSCFHA)
    Moosavi, Syed Kumayl Raza
    Saadat, Ahsan
    Abaid, Zainab
    Ni, Wei
    Li, Kai
    Guizani, Mohsen
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2024, 155 : 272 - 286
  • [23] Spam detection through feature selection using artificial neural network and sine-cosine algorithm
    Pashiri, Rozita Talaei
    Rostami, Yaser
    Mahrami, Mohsen
    MATHEMATICAL SCIENCES, 2020, 14 (03) : 193 - 199
  • [24] Improved sine cosine algorithm combined with optimal neighborhood and quadratic interpolation strategy
    Guo Wen-yan
    Yuan, Wang
    Fang, Dai
    Peng, Xu
    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2020, 94
  • [25] Feature subset selection using improved binary gravitational search algorithm
    Rashedi, Esmat
    Nezamabadi-pour, Hossein
    JOURNAL OF INTELLIGENT & FUZZY SYSTEMS, 2014, 26 (03) : 1211 - 1221
  • [26] Sine cosine algorithm-based feature selection for improved machine learning models in polycystic ovary syndrome diagnosis
    Rajput, Ishwari Singh
    Tyagi, Sonam
    Gupta, Aditya
    Jain, Vibha
    MULTIMEDIA TOOLS AND APPLICATIONS, 2024, 83 (30) : 75007 - 75031
  • [27] SCChOA: Hybrid Sine-Cosine Chimp Optimization Algorithm for Feature Selection br
    Wang, Shanshan
    Yuan, Quan
    Tan, Weiwei
    Yang, Tengfei
    Zeng, Liang
    CMC-COMPUTERS MATERIALS & CONTINUA, 2023, 77 (03): : 3057 - 3075
  • [28] Horizontal and vertical crossover of sine cosine algorithm with quick moves for optimization and feature selection
    Hu, Hanyu
    Shan, Weifeng
    Tang, Yixiang
    Heidari, Ali Asghar
    Chen, Huiling
    Liu, Haijun
    Wang, Maofa
    Escorcia-Gutierrez, Jose
    Mansour, Romany F.
    Chen, Jun
    JOURNAL OF COMPUTATIONAL DESIGN AND ENGINEERING, 2022, 9 (06) : 2524 - 2555
  • [29] Multi-Strategy Improved Binary Secretarial Bird Optimization Algorithm for Feature Selection
    Chen, Fuqiang
    Ye, Shitong
    Wang, Jianfeng
    Luo, Jia
    MATHEMATICS, 2025, 13 (04)
  • [30] Optimal Allocation of STATCOM using Improved Sine Cosine Optimization Algorithm
    Singh, Pradeep
    Tiwari, Rajive
    2018 8TH IEEE INDIA INTERNATIONAL CONFERENCE ON POWER ELECTRONICS (IICPE), 2018,